是指在使用Gemini API进行JSON解码时,出现了一个看似简单的错误,但实际上是由于代码逻辑或数据问题导致的错误。
J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,常用于前后端数据传输和存储。Gemini API是一个提供与Gemini加密货币交易平台进行交互的接口。
在Gemini API中,简单JSON解码错误无中生有可能是由以下原因引起的:
- 代码逻辑错误:可能是由于编程错误导致的JSON解码问题。例如,使用了错误的解码函数、解码参数设置不正确等。
- 数据格式错误:可能是由于传入的JSON数据格式不符合Gemini API的要求。例如,缺少必要的字段、字段类型不匹配、数据结构错误等。
- 网络通信问题:可能是由于网络传输过程中数据丢失、损坏或篡改导致的JSON解码错误。这可能是由于网络延迟、不稳定的网络连接或恶意攻击等原因引起的。
为了解决Gemini API中的简单JSON解码错误无中生有问题,可以采取以下步骤:
- 检查代码逻辑:仔细检查代码中与JSON解码相关的部分,确保使用了正确的解码函数和参数设置。
- 验证数据格式:确保传入Gemini API的JSON数据格式符合其要求。可以参考Gemini API文档中的数据格式要求,逐个字段进行验证。
- 处理网络通信问题:如果怀疑是网络通信问题导致的JSON解码错误,可以尝试使用其他网络连接方式,如使用VPN或更稳定的网络连接。
- 调试和日志记录:在代码中添加适当的调试和日志记录,以便在出现问题时能够追踪和定位错误。可以使用Gemini API提供的调试工具或日志记录功能。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了丰富的云计算产品和解决方案,包括云服务器、云数据库、云存储、人工智能等。以下是一些相关产品和介绍链接:
- 云服务器(ECS):提供可扩展的云服务器实例,支持多种操作系统和应用程序。了解更多:腾讯云云服务器
- 云数据库(CDB):提供高性能、可扩展的云数据库服务,支持关系型数据库和NoSQL数据库。了解更多:腾讯云云数据库
- 云存储(COS):提供安全可靠的云存储服务,支持对象存储和文件存储。了解更多:腾讯云云存储
- 人工智能(AI):提供各种人工智能服务和工具,包括图像识别、语音识别、自然语言处理等。了解更多:腾讯云人工智能
请注意,以上推荐的腾讯云产品仅供参考,具体选择应根据实际需求和项目要求进行评估和决策。